Why This Template Works

This resume format works exceptionally well for ATS optimization because it includes a clear professional summary at the top that highlights key skills and experiences relevant to entry-level nursing positions. The inclusion of specific keywords such as 'patient care,' 'medical documentation,' and 'hospital work experience' ensures that the document passes through automated systems efficiently, increasing visibility for potential employers looking for qualified candidates. Additionally, by structuring education credentials and professional experiences clearly with dates and descriptions, the resume format provides a comprehensive yet concise overview of the candidate's background, making it stand out to human readers as well.

Experience

Job Title | Company Name | Location Month Year – Month Year - Action Verb + Context + Result (Quantified) - Led [Project] resulting in [Outcome]... - Collaborated with [Team] to implement [Feature]...

General Guidelines

This is the core of your resume. Use reverse-chronological order (most recent first). Start each bullet with a strong action verb. Focus on achievements and impact, not just duties. Use numbers to quantify your impact (dollars, percentages, time saved, users affected). Show progression and increasing responsibility.

Real Examples

Practical example showing do's and don'ts for experiences

Don't

Responsible for taking patient vital signs and recording them in the system.

Do

Logged patient vital signs and medical records in EHR system, improving documentation accuracy by 40%.

Don't

Helped patients with daily activities such as bathing and dressing.

Do

Supported 15+ patients with daily hygiene and mobility assistance, enhancing their quality of life during hospital stays.

Quick Tips

  • Start each bullet point with a strong action verb to showcase your initiative and contributions.
  • Quantify results where possible to provide concrete evidence of your impact. For example, include metrics like patient satisfaction scores or error reduction percentages.
  • Highlight any specialized training or additional certifications you have obtained while working in these positions.
  • Show progression by detailing how each experience led to increased responsibilities and skill development.

Education

Degree Name | University Name | Location Month Year – Month Year - Relevant Coursework: [Course 1], [Course 2] - Honors/Awards: [Award Name] - GPA: X.X (if above 3.5)

General Guidelines

List your highest degree first. If you have significant work experience, keep the education section brief. Include your GPA only if it is above 3.5 or if you are a recent graduate. Highlight relevant coursework, academic projects, honors, or leadership roles.

Real Examples

Practical example showing do's and don'ts for educations

Don't

Bachelor of Science in Health Sciences | San Francisco State University | San Francisco, CA September 2018 – May 2026 - Courses: Anatomy & Physiology I, English Composition I, Introduction to Psychology, Sociology for Healthcare Professionals

Do

Bachelor of Science in Health Sciences | San Francisco State University | San Francisco, CA September 2022 – May 2026 - Relevant Coursework: Anatomy & Physiology I & II, Medical Terminology, Introduction to Healthcare Systems - Honors/Awards: Dean's List Fall 2023

Quick Tips

  • List your highest degree first and include the name of the institution.
  • Highlight relevant coursework that aligns with healthcare roles and technology skills.
  • Include GPA if it is above 3.5 or if you are a recent graduate, as this can strengthen your application.
  • Exclude high school information from your resume if you have completed college-level education.
